.woocommerce-account .woocommerce{--brand:#fcc647;--brand-600:#66b866;--border:#e5e7eb;--ring:rgba(130,204,130,.35);display:grid;gap:24px}@media (min-width:992px){.woocommerce-account .woocommerce{align-items:start;grid-template-columns:260px 1fr}}.woocommerce-account .woocommerce-MyAccount-navigation{position:relative}@media (min-width:992px){.woocommerce-account .woocommerce-MyAccount-navigation{position:sticky;top:24px}}.woocommerce-account .woocommerce-MyAccount-navigation ul{list-style:none;margin:0;padding:0}.woocommerce-account .woocommerce-MyAccount-navigation li{margin:0}.woocommerce-account .woocommerce-MyAccount-navigation li a{align-items:center;background:#fff;border:1px solid var(--border);border-radius:12px;color:#111827;display:flex;font-weight:600;gap:10px;justify-content:space-between;line-height:1.2;padding:12px 14px;text-decoration:none;transition:background .2s,border-color .2s,transform .08s,box-shadow .2s,color .2s}.woocommerce-account .woocommerce-MyAccount-navigation li a:hover{border-color:var(--brand);box-shadow:0 8px 20px var(--ring);transform:translateY(-1px)}.woocommerce-account .woocommerce-MyAccount-navigation .is-active a{background:var(--brand);border-color:transparent;box-shadow:0 10px 22px var(--ring);color:#222}.woocommerce-account .woocommerce-MyAccount-navigation .woocommerce-MyAccount-navigation-link--customer-logout a{background:#fff7f7;border-color:#fecaca;color:#b91c1c}.woocommerce-account .woocommerce-MyAccount-navigation .woocommerce-MyAccount-navigation-link--customer-logout a:hover{background:#fee2e2;border-color:#ef4444;color:#7f1d1d}.woocommerce-account .woocommerce-MyAccount-content{background:#fff;border:1px solid var(--border);border-radius:16px;box-shadow:0 10px 24px rgba(0,0,0,.06);color:#111827;font-size:16px;line-height:1.6;padding:20px}@media (min-width:768px){.woocommerce-account .woocommerce-MyAccount-content{padding:28px}}.woocommerce-account .woocommerce-MyAccount-content p{color:#374151;margin:0 0 12px}.woocommerce-account .woocommerce-MyAccount-content a{color:#444147;text-decoration:underline;text-decoration-thickness:1.5px;text-underline-offset:2px}.woocommerce-account .woocommerce-MyAccount-content a:hover{text-decoration-thickness:2px}.woocommerce-account .woocommerce-error,.woocommerce-account .woocommerce-info,.woocommerce-account .woocommerce-message,.woocommerce-account .woocommerce-notices-wrapper{margin-bottom:16px}.woocommerce-account .woocommerce-error,.woocommerce-account .woocommerce-info,.woocommerce-account .woocommerce-message{border:1px solid var(--border);border-radius:12px;padding:14px 16px}.woocommerce-account .woocommerce-MyAccount-content a:focus,.woocommerce-account .woocommerce-MyAccount-navigation a:focus{outline:2px solid var(--brand);outline-offset:2px}@media (max-width:399px){.woocommerce-account .woocommerce-MyAccount-navigation ul{grid-auto-columns:75%;grid-auto-flow:column;grid-template-columns:none;overflow-x:auto;padding-bottom:6px;scroll-snap-type:x mandatory}.woocommerce-account .woocommerce-MyAccount-navigation li{scroll-snap-align:start}}@media (min-width:1200px){.woocommerce-account .woocommerce{padding-left:32px;padding-right:32px}}.woocommerce-account .woocommerce-MyAccount-navigation ul{display:grid;gap:12px;grid-auto-columns:auto;grid-auto-flow:row;grid-template-columns:repeat(2,minmax(0,1fr));overflow-x:visible}@media (max-width:360px){.woocommerce-account .woocommerce-MyAccount-navigation ul{grid-template-columns:1fr}}@media (min-width:640px){.woocommerce-account .woocommerce-MyAccount-navigation ul{grid-template-columns:repeat(3,1fr)}}@media (min-width:992px){.woocommerce-account .woocommerce-MyAccount-navigation ul{display:block}}.woocommerce-account .woocommerce-MyAccount-content,.woocommerce-account .woocommerce-MyAccount-navigation a{overflow:auto}.woocommerce-account .entry-title,.woocommerce-account .page-title{padding-left:16px;padding-right:16px}@media (min-width:768px){.woocommerce-account .entry-title,.woocommerce-account .page-title{padding-left:24px;padding-right:24px}}.woocommerce-account button[type=submit]{background:#fcc647;border-radius:5px;color:#000;font-weight:500;padding:10px}.woocommerce-account label{padding-bottom:5px;padding-top:10px}.woocommerce-account input{margin-bottom:3px!important;padding-top:10px}.woocommerce-account legend{font-size:1.2rem;font-weight:600;padding:0}@media (min-width:992px){.woocommerce-account .woocommerce-MyAccount-navigation li{margin-bottom:9px}}.woocommerce-account .woocommerce{margin-top:-2rem;padding-left:16px;padding-right:16px}@media (min-width:768px){.woocommerce-account .woocommerce{padding-left:24px;padding-right:24px}}.woocommerce-account .woocommerce-notices-wrapper .woocommerce-error,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-info,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-message{background:#fff7f7;border:1px solid #fecaca;border-radius:12px;box-shadow:0 8px 20px rgba(0,0,0,.06);color:#7f1d1d;list-style:none;margin:0 0 16px;padding:14px 16px}.woocommerce-account .woocommerce-notices-wrapper .woocommerce-message{background:#f3fff6;border-color:#c7ead1;color:#165f2b}.woocommerce-account .woocommerce-notices-wrapper .woocommerce-info{background:#f5f9ff;border-color:#c7dafc;color:#113a7a}.woocommerce-account #customer_login{display:grid;gap:20px}@media (min-width:992px){.woocommerce-account #customer_login{align-items:start;grid-template-columns:1fr 1fr}}.woocommerce-account #customer_login .u-column1,.woocommerce-account #customer_login .u-column2{background:#fff;border:1px solid #e5e7eb;border-radius:16px;box-shadow:0 10px 24px rgba(0,0,0,.06);padding:20px}@media (min-width:768px){.woocommerce-account #customer_login .u-column1,.woocommerce-account #customer_login .u-column2{padding:24px}}.woocommerce-account #customer_login h2{font-size:20px;margin:0 0 12px}.woocommerce-account .woocommerce-form .form-row{margin:0 0 14px}.woocommerce-account .woocommerce-form label{display:block;font-weight:600;margin:0 0 6px}.woocommerce-account .woocommerce-Input.input-text{background:#fff;border:1px solid #e5e7eb;border-radius:10px;padding:12px 14px;transition:border-color .2s,box-shadow .2s;width:100%}.woocommerce-account .woocommerce-Input.input-text:focus{border-color:#82cc82;box-shadow:0 0 0 4px rgba(130,204,130,.25);outline:0}.woocommerce-account .woocommerce-form .form-row{align-items:center;display:flex;flex-wrap:wrap;gap:12px}.woocommerce-account .woocommerce-form .woocommerce-form__label-for-checkbox{align-items:center;display:flex;gap:8px;margin-right:auto}.woocommerce-account .woocommerce-form .woocommerce-form__input-checkbox{height:16px;width:16px}.woocommerce-account .woocommerce-form .button{background:#ff9800;border:0;border-radius:10px;color:#000;cursor:pointer;font-weight:700;padding:10px 16px;transition:transform .08s,box-shadow .2s,background .2s}.woocommerce-account .woocommerce-form .button:hover{box-shadow:0 8px 20px rgba(130,204,130,.35)}.woocommerce-account .woocommerce-form .button:active{transform:translateY(1px)}.woocommerce-account .woocommerce-LostPassword{margin-top:6px}.woocommerce-account .woocommerce-LostPassword a{color:#2c7a2c;text-decoration:underline;text-underline-offset:2px}.woocommerce-account .password-input{display:block}.woocommerce-account .password-input .show-password-input{background:#fafafa;height:28px;width:28px}.woocommerce form.login,.woocommerce form.register{box-shadow:none!important;margin-top:.8rem!important}.woocommerce-account .woocommerce-notices-wrapper .woocommerce-error,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-info,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-message{margin:0 auto 16px;max-width:820px;width:100%}.woocommerce-account .woocommerce-form-login .form-row{display:block}.woocommerce-account .woocommerce-form-login .woocommerce-form__label-for-checkbox{align-items:center;display:flex;gap:8px;margin:0 0 10px}.woocommerce-account .woocommerce-form-login .woocommerce-form-login__submit{display:block;margin-top:6px;width:100%}.woocommerce-account .woocommerce-form-register .form-row{display:block}.woocommerce-account .woocommerce-form-register .woocommerce-form-register__submit{display:block;margin-top:6px;width:100%}@media (min-width:992px){.woocommerce-account .woocommerce:has(#customer_login){grid-template-columns:1fr}}.woocommerce-account #customer_login{grid-column:1/-1;margin:0 auto 24px;max-width:980px}@media (min-width:992px){.woocommerce-account #customer_login{display:grid;gap:24px;grid-template-columns:1fr 1fr}}.woocommerce-account .woocommerce-notices-wrapper{grid-column:1/-1}.woocommerce-account .woocommerce-notices-wrapper .woocommerce-error,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-info,.woocommerce-account .woocommerce-notices-wrapper .woocommerce-message{margin-left:auto;margin-right:auto;max-width:980px}.woocommerce-account .password-input{position:relative}.woocommerce-account .password-input input{padding-right:44px}.woocommerce-account .password-input .show-password-input{background:#fff;border:1px solid #e5e7eb;border-radius:8px;box-shadow:0 1px 2px rgba(0,0,0,.04);cursor:pointer;height:32px;overflow:hidden;position:absolute;right:10px;text-indent:-9999px;top:50%;transform:translateY(-50%);width:32px}.woocommerce-account .password-input .show-password-input:focus{outline:2px solid #82cc82;outline-offset:2px}.woocommerce-account .password-input input[type=password]~.show-password-input:before{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23111827'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'><path d='M1 12s4-7 11-7 11 7 11 7-4 7-11 7S1 12 1 12z'/><circle cx='12' cy='12' r='3'/></svg>");background-position:50%;background-repeat:no-repeat;background-size:18px 18px;content:"";display:block;height:18px;margin:6px auto;width:18px}.woocommerce-account .password-input input[type=text]~.show-password-input:before{background-image:url("data:image/svg+xml;utf8,<svg xmlns='http://www.w3.org/2000/svg' viewBox='0 0 24 24' fill='none' stroke='%23111827' stroke-width='2' stroke-linecap='round' stroke-linejoin='round'><path d='M17.94 17.94A10.94 10.94 0 0112 19c-7 0-11-7-11-7a21.78 21.78 0 014.22-5.64'/><path d='M9.9 4.24A10.94 10.94 0 0112 5c7 0 11 7 11 7a21.78 21.78 0 01-3.87 5.17'/><path d='M1 1l22 22'/></svg>");background-position:50%;background-repeat:no-repeat;background-size:18px 18px;content:"";display:block;height:18px;margin:6px auto;width:18px}table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details th.woocommerce-table__product-name.product-name{gap:20px!important}table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details tr{display:flex;gap:2rem;justify-content:space-between;padding:5px 0}table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details{max-width:800px;width:100%}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table{border-collapse:separate;border-spacing:0}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table td,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table th{padding:14px 18px;vertical-align:middle}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table td+td,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table th+th{padding-left:32px}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table__cell-order-date,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table__header-order-date{min-width:170px;white-space:nowrap}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table__cell-order-total,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table__header-order-total{white-space:nowrap}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table thead th{border-bottom:1px solid #e5e7eb}@media (max-width:640px){.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table td,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table th{padding:10px 12px}.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table td+td,.woocommerce-account .woocommerce-MyAccount-content .woocommerce-orders-table th+th{padding-left:12px}}table.woocommerce-table.woocommerce-table--order-details.shop_table.order_details thead th{font-size:1.34rem!important}section.woocommerce-order-details h2{color:#2d2315;font-size:1.4rem;font-weight:700}